doum
2026-06-11 d9c657aa78cf0ebe31933a87e63ca92edd8a8da3
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
CREATE TABLE IF NOT EXISTS `collection_media` (
  `id` int(11) NOT NULL AUTO_INCREMENT COMMENT '主键',
  `station_id` int(11) NOT NULL COMMENT '采集站ID',
  `file_index` varchar(128) NOT NULL COMMENT '设备侧文件唯一标识(mediaID)',
  `track_id` varchar(32) DEFAULT NULL COMMENT 'ISAPI trackID',
  `file_name` varchar(256) DEFAULT NULL COMMENT '文件名',
  `playback_uri` varchar(1024) DEFAULT NULL COMMENT 'ISAPI search返回的playbackURI',
  `media_type` int(11) DEFAULT '0' COMMENT '0视频 1图片 2音频',
  `content_type` varchar(64) DEFAULT NULL COMMENT 'video/picture/audio',
  `file_size` bigint(20) DEFAULT NULL COMMENT '文件大小(字节)',
  `start_time` datetime DEFAULT NULL COMMENT '录制开始时间',
  `end_time` datetime DEFAULT NULL COMMENT '录制结束时间',
  `recorder_sn` varchar(64) DEFAULT NULL COMMENT '执法记录仪序列号',
  `user_name` varchar(64) DEFAULT NULL COMMENT '关联用户',
  `file_path_local` varchar(512) DEFAULT NULL COMMENT 'FTP本地相对路径',
  `download_status` int(11) DEFAULT '0' COMMENT '0待下载 1已下载 2失败 3下载中',
  `download_time` datetime DEFAULT NULL COMMENT '下载完成时间',
  `create_date` datetime DEFAULT NULL COMMENT '创建时间',
  `isdeleted` int(11) DEFAULT '0' COMMENT '是否删除0否 1是',
  PRIMARY KEY (`id`),
  UNIQUE KEY `uk_station_file` (`station_id`,`file_index`),
  KEY `idx_download_status` (`download_status`),
  KEY `idx_station_id` (`station_id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COMMENT='采集站媒体文件';